Output e8da36dc2fc456c19014cd598ee980fa888a06c3246532f9d077148f486a2929:0

value
65763
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dfb25b2a68a8af0fc2fc3ae62bb975a25f23ac57e628c6d1e2ca34992441d874
address
bc1pm7e9k2ng4zhslshu8tnzhwt45f0j8tzhuc5vd50zeg6fjfzpmp6qhafm3k
transaction
e8da36dc2fc456c19014cd598ee980fa888a06c3246532f9d077148f486a2929
confirmations
33065
spent
true